The Seattle Seahawks pulled off a season-saving win over the Philadelphia Eagles on Monday night at home, thanks to a last-minute touchdown pass from Drew Lock to Jaxon Smith-Njigba.

A couple of separate angles from Seahawks coach Pete Carroll and wide receiver DK Metcalf captured the excitement for Seattle as Lock and Smith-Njigba pulled off the stunning score to secure the crucial Seahawks victory.

Part of the fun of moments like this is getting the rearview look at some of the reactions, and this split screen view of Carroll and Metcalf did not disappoint. Just look at how happy they are!

The Seahawks needed this win in the worst way, as a 7-7 record keeps them alive in the NFC wild-card race. The San Francisco 49ers have the NFC West already locked up, but Seattle could sneak in as one of the lower seeds.

If the team can get Geno Smith back, it’ll be all the better for a late-season push. However, Lock and Smith-Njigba took care of business on Monday night, much to the enjoyment of their coach and star wideout teammate.
